HYATT REGENCY LAKE LAS VEGAS

Located 15 miles away from the happening hub of the Las Vegas strip, the Hyatt Regency Lake Las Vegas is a favorite with guests for its luxurious resort ambience combined with casino excitement. Standing on the Lake Las Vegas shore sands, the Hyatt Regency is just two miles from the recreational area of Lake Mead. This splendid resort is a golfer's dream, with two championship courses lying adjacent to it. The Mccaran airport is simply a 14-mile drive away.

The architecture is heavily influenced by mediterranean styles, complemented by the drama of desert landscapes. The casino has a spacious 10,000 square foot gaming room in European style. There are 6 gaming tables and 170 video poker and slots machines. Large picture windows open on to Lake Las Vegas - and you can see guests fly-fishing, propelling paddle boats or kayaking. Moulay, the onsite spa, features a sauna and nine treatment rooms. There is also a fitness center, fully equipped to cater to fitness enthusiasts.

Youth activities are on offer at Camp Hyatt mud castle, where there is a waterslide and two outdoor pools. The terraces are shaded with palms that have spa tubs set amidst them so guests can soak and relax. Japengo provides sumptuous dinners, a cuisine inspired by the Pacific-rim, an impressive wine list and a full sushi bar. Enjoy new American and Moroccan dishes at Cafe Tajine which remains open for breakfast, lunch and dinner. An informal poolside atmosphere is the main attraction at the seasonal Sansabar and grill, while Marrakesh express, open round the clock, serves snacks, light sandwiches and gourmet coffees. The Arabesque and aesthetic lounge offers appetizers and cocktails. Guests can keep connected with wireless internet access available in public areas.

The 493 guestrooms with a mediterranean decor, particularly the moroccan handpainted armoires and headboards, make the resort stand apart from the rest. Room facilities include mini refrigerators and coffeemakers. Arched windows lure you to gaze at majestic mountains lulled by the light breezes blowing in from the lake.
